I initially read Classics at St. Hilda’s College, Oxford, before moving to Wolfson to take up graduate work in Cuneiform Studies. My MPhil and DPhil focused on Babylonian poetry, and alongside my research I wrote a trilogy of plays set in ancient Assyria. Subsequently I held an AHRC Cultural Engagement Fellowship, working to build links between theatres in Oxfordshire and the university. I arrived at Queen’s in 2016 as the first Junior Research Fellow in Manuscripts and Text Cultures.
